OverviewThe TruLaser Series 1000 uses a solid-state fiber laser and an operator-oriented HMI to provide a compact 2D laser cutting solution for low to medium utilization. Machines offer configurable laser power options, automation interfaces and a set of process packages for different materials and part geometries.

Applications- Wide sheet thickness range (example: TruLaser 1030 fiber typically covers 1–25 mm)
- Productive fusion cutting of thin stainless steel and mild steel
- Cutting of aluminium, brass, copper and coated stainless steel with appropriate configuration
- Advanced processes and options for special tasks: BrightLine fiber, CoolLine, Highspeed, Highspeed Eco, EdgeLine Bevel, etc.
Features and functions- Touchpoint HMI (tablet-like) for fast operator onboarding
- Integrated cutting data for materials and thicknesses (pretested TRUMPF parameters)
- Single-cutting-head strategy with automatic focus and focal diameter adjustment
- Nanojoints and microjoints for secure part fixing and simplified removal
- Part Station and Part Separator for efficient sorting and separation
- Fiber Care: spare parts support for TruFiber lasers in connection with service agreements
- PierceLine: monitored and controlled piercing to protect machine and reduce pierce time
- BrightLine fiber for improved edge quality across thicknesses
- CoolLine for targeted cooling during cutting of thick mild steel
- Highspeed and Highspeed Eco processes for increased throughput and reduced gas consumption
- Automatic nozzle changer and automated nozzle strategies for continuous operation
- Collision protection, Smart Collision Prevention and DetectLine for process reliability
- AdjustLine for process adaptation to material quality variations
- Sorting Guide, Drop&Cut, MobileControl app and Cutting Guide for camera and software assistance
- Extensive software ecosystem: TruTops Boost and Smart View for programming and monitoring
Technical data (selected, overview table highlights)Models: TruLaser 1030 fiber / TruLaser 1040 fiber / TruLaser 1060 fiber
Dimensions (L × W × H): 9333 mm × 5990 mm × 2200 mm (1030) · 11150 mm × 6650 mm × 2200 mm (1040) · 15500 mm × 7150 mm × 2200 mm (1060)
Weight of basic machine: 9400 kg (1030) · 12000 kg (1040) · 16500 kg (1060)
Maximum speed (simultaneous): 140 m/min for all models
Working range (X × Y): 3000 mm × 1500 mm (1030) · 4000 mm × 2000 mm (1040) · 6000 mm × 2500 mm (1060)
Maximum workpiece weight without heavy-duty pallet changer: 900 kg (1030) · 2000 kg (1040) · 2900 kg (1060)
Maximum workpiece weight with heavy-duty pallet changer: 1800 kg (1030) · 3300 kg (1040) · 4900 kg (1060)
Laser options (examples): TruFiber 4000 / 6000 / 9000 / 12000 (see product page for available power levels)
